    About this experience

    Welcome to the gates of Lapland. This is where the mystical, rugged north starts. Your Rovaniemi Walking Tour reveals the secrets of this hub of exploration. As an old settlement with a long history. Rovaniemi is considered as the Capital of Lapland, one of the last great frontiers. Hear stories of the city and the expansive Lapland including topics on the Sami people, reindeer, colorful night skies and the man in red. Experience the keys to true tranquility under the majesty of the Aurora and the comforting blanket of fresh snow. Why has Rovaniemi been an important settlement from the stone ages? Why there are only handful of old buildings in the city? What is the most important river in Finland? Who are the Sami people and how to you recognize them? How can you see the Northern lights? Where to eat well in Rovaniemi? These are more questions will be answered on the tour. Come along, see you soon!

    What you'll see and do

    1. Lordi's Square

      Introduction to Rovaniemi's greatest hero in the modern era who is immortalized in stone.

      10 minutes here

    2. Sampokeskus Shopping Centre

      Most central shopping mall in the heart of Rovaniemi

      10 minutes here

    3. This impressive hotel is renovated into the former city hall of Rovaniemi.

      5 minutes here

    4. The most important river in Finland

      10 minutes here

    5. Angry Birds Park

      Fun and games for all ages.

      10 minutes here

    6. Rovaniemi City Library

      Designed by the most famous Finnish architect, Alvar Aalto.

      5 minutes here

    7. Korundi House of Culture

      One of the few buildings dating before WWII. It houses the local art museum and world class concert hall.

      10 minutes here

    8. Shopping Centre Revontuli

      The newest shopping center in Rovaniemi

      10 minutes here

    9. Arktikum

      The Arctic Heritage Center and the most impressive modern building in Rovaniemi. Ending point of the tour.

      10 minutes here · Admission not included
